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
052715176 36617848038 51 36
2547 30256227294
2547 30256227294
69633 56236319 0925155 30000063932
All about undefined
Interested in learning more?
2547 30256227294
69633 56236319 0925155 30000063932
See more
2567509 351007 015
7933 125808 45889 951495870
See more
60976 201
743 93608945389 42 36
See more